暗号資産(仮想通貨)の匿名性を強化する技術とは?
暗号資産(仮想通貨)は、その分散性と透明性の高さから、金融システムに革新をもたらす可能性を秘めています。しかし、取引履歴がブロックチェーン上に記録されるという特性は、プライバシーの観点から課題も抱えています。本稿では、暗号資産の匿名性を強化する様々な技術について、その原理、利点、そして課題を詳細に解説します。
1. 暗号資産の匿名性に関する基礎知識
暗号資産の取引は、通常、公開鍵と秘密鍵を用いたデジタル署名によって認証されます。取引はブロックチェーン上に記録され、誰でも閲覧可能です。しかし、取引アドレスと個人を直接結びつけることは困難です。このため、暗号資産は「擬似匿名性」を持つと言われます。しかし、取引パターンや取引所の利用履歴などから、個人が特定されるリスクは存在します。特に、規制当局や法執行機関は、マネーロンダリングやテロ資金供与などの犯罪行為を防止するために、暗号資産の取引追跡を強化しようとしています。
2. 匿名性を強化する技術:ミキシングサービス
ミキシングサービス(またはタンブラー)は、複数のユーザーの暗号資産を混ぜ合わせることで、取引の追跡を困難にする技術です。ユーザーは自分の暗号資産をミキシングサービスに預け入れ、サービスは他のユーザーの暗号資産と混ぜ合わせ、指定されたアドレスに送金します。これにより、元の送信者と受信者の関係が隠蔽されます。ミキシングサービスには、中央集権型と分散型が存在します。中央集権型ミキシングサービスは、運営者が資金を管理するため、信頼性が課題となります。一方、分散型ミキシングサービスは、スマートコントラクトを用いて自動的に資金を混ぜ合わせるため、より高い匿名性と透明性を提供します。
2.1 CoinJoin
CoinJoinは、複数のユーザーが共同で1つの取引を作成することで、匿名性を高める技術です。各ユーザーは、自分の暗号資産を共同の取引に提供し、異なるアドレスに送金します。これにより、どの入力がどの出力に対応するかを特定することが困難になります。CoinJoinは、Bitcoin Coreに組み込まれており、比較的容易に利用できます。
2.2 ゼロ知識証明(Zero-Knowledge Proof)
ゼロ知識証明は、ある情報を持っていることを、その情報を明らかにすることなく証明できる暗号技術です。暗号資産の分野では、取引の有効性を証明しつつ、取引金額や送信者・受信者のアドレスを隠蔽するために利用されます。zk-SNARKsやzk-STARKsといった具体的な実装が存在し、プライバシー保護に貢献しています。
3. 匿名性を強化する技術:プライバシーコイン
プライバシーコインは、匿名性を重視して設計された暗号資産です。これらのコインは、上記のミキシングサービスやゼロ知識証明などの技術を組み込むことで、高い匿名性を実現しています。
3.1 Monero (XMR)
Moneroは、Ring Confidential Transactions (RingCT) と Stealth Addresses という2つの主要な技術を用いて匿名性を強化しています。RingCTは、取引の入力を複数の可能性のある入力(リング)から選択することで、どの入力が実際に使用されたかを隠蔽します。Stealth Addressesは、受信者のアドレスを隠蔽し、送信者のみが知ることができる一時的なアドレスを使用します。
3.2 Zcash (ZEC)
Zcashは、zk-SNARKsと呼ばれるゼロ知識証明技術を用いて、取引のプライバシーを保護します。Zcashでは、取引を「シールドされた取引」と「透明な取引」の2種類に分類できます。シールドされた取引は、取引金額やアドレスを隠蔽し、高い匿名性を提供します。一方、透明な取引は、通常のBitcoinと同様に取引履歴が公開されます。
3.3 Dash (DASH)
Dashは、PrivateSendという機能を搭載しており、CoinJoinと同様の原理で匿名性を強化しています。PrivateSendは、複数のユーザーのDashを混ぜ合わせ、異なるアドレスに送金することで、取引の追跡を困難にします。
4. 匿名性を強化する技術:その他のアプローチ
上記以外にも、暗号資産の匿名性を強化するための様々なアプローチが存在します。
4.1 Torネットワークとの連携
Torネットワークは、インターネット通信を暗号化し、複数のノードを経由することで、通信元のIPアドレスを隠蔽する技術です。暗号資産の取引を行う際にTorネットワークを利用することで、IPアドレスから個人が特定されるリスクを軽減できます。
4.2 CoinSwap
CoinSwapは、複数のユーザーが互いに暗号資産を交換することで、匿名性を高める技術です。各ユーザーは、自分の暗号資産を他のユーザーと交換し、異なるアドレスに送金します。これにより、元の送信者と受信者の関係が隠蔽されます。
4.3 Lightning Network
Lightning Networkは、Bitcoinのスケーラビリティ問題を解決するために開発されたオフチェーンのスケーリングソリューションです。Lightning Network上での取引は、ブロックチェーン上に記録されないため、プライバシーが向上します。しかし、Lightning Networkのノードを運営する際には、ある程度の情報開示が必要となる場合があります。
5. 匿名性強化技術の課題と今後の展望
暗号資産の匿名性を強化する技術は、プライバシー保護に貢献する一方で、いくつかの課題も抱えています。例えば、ミキシングサービスは、マネーロンダリングなどの犯罪行為に利用されるリスクがあります。また、プライバシーコインは、規制当局からの監視が強化される可能性があります。さらに、匿名性強化技術は、取引の処理速度を低下させたり、取引手数料を増加させたりする場合があります。
今後の展望としては、より効率的で安全な匿名性強化技術の開発が期待されます。例えば、ゼロ知識証明技術の改良や、新しいプライバシー保護プロトコルの開発などが挙げられます。また、規制当局との協力体制を構築し、匿名性強化技術の適切な利用を促進することも重要です。プライバシーと透明性のバランスを取りながら、暗号資産の健全な発展を目指していく必要があります。
6. まとめ
暗号資産の匿名性を強化する技術は、プライバシー保護の観点から非常に重要です。ミキシングサービス、プライバシーコイン、Torネットワークとの連携など、様々なアプローチが存在します。しかし、これらの技術には、課題も存在します。今後の技術開発と規制当局との協力体制を通じて、暗号資産の匿名性と透明性のバランスを取りながら、健全な発展を目指していくことが重要です。暗号資産の利用者は、自身のプライバシー保護のために、これらの技術を理解し、適切に活用することが求められます。